
Wizkid has also reacted to the news of xenophobic attacks in South Africa, telling the citizens they are fighting the wrong people, the wrong war because Africa is one.

The new wave of attacks saw the killing of Nigerians and burning of shops and businesses owned by Africans.
The President of the Nigeria Union South Africa (NUSA), Adetola Olubajo who confirmed the development to NAN said on Monday that the attacks began on Sunday morning in Jeppestown area of Johannesburg when a building was set ablaze by an angry mob.
The attacks and killings have since stirred reactions from well-meaning Nigerians calling on government to take drastic measures against the South African government.
